Specifications
Current - Output (Max): 400mA
Size / Dimension: 0.59" L x 0.56" W x 0.44" H (15.0mm x 14.2mm x 11.2mm)
Package / Case: 6-SMD Module
Mounting Type: Surface Mount
Efficiency: 79.5%
Operating Temperature: -40°C ~ 105°C
Features: Remote On/Off, SCP
Applications: ITE (Commercial), Medical
Voltage - Isolation: 3kV
Power (Watts): 2W
Series: MTC2
Voltage - Output 3: --
Voltage - Output 2: --
Voltage - Output 1: 5V
Voltage - Input (Max): 36V
Voltage - Input (Min): 18V
Number of Outputs: 1
Type: Isolated Module
Part Status: Active
Packaging: Tape & Reel (TR)
